1What is the typical cost range for replacing a central air conditioner in a Patton home?

For a standard efficiency replacement in Patton, you can expect a range of $4,500 to $7,500, including installation. This price is influenced by Missouri's humid continental climate, which demands a properly sized and robust system to handle hot, humid summers. The final cost depends on your home's square footage, the unit's SEER rating, and the complexity of the ductwork installation in your specific property.

2When is the best time to schedule HVAC maintenance or replacement in Patton, MO?

The optimal times are during the mild shoulder seasons of spring (March-May) and fall (September-October). Scheduling service in spring ensures your AC is ready for the intense summer heat and humidity, while fall service prepares your furnace for cold Missouri winters. This timing also provides better availability from local technicians and can help you avoid emergency repair premiums during peak summer or winter demand.

3Are there any local regulations or rebates in Missouri I should know about for HVAC upgrades?

While Patton itself may not have unique local codes, all installations must comply with Missouri's statewide building and mechanical codes. Importantly, residents may qualify for rebates through utility providers like Ameren Missouri for installing high-efficiency systems. Additionally, federal tax credits for qualifying energy-efficient heat pumps and air conditioners can provide significant savings, making it worthwhile to ask your local contractor for details.

4How do I choose a reliable HVAC contractor in the Patton area?

Prioritize contractors who are licensed, insured, and have a strong physical presence in Southeast Missouri. Look for companies with proven experience in our specific climate, and always ask for local references in Patton or nearby communities like Bollinger County. A trustworthy provider will perform a detailed Manual J load calculation for your home to ensure proper sizing, rather than simply replacing your old unit with one of the same size.

5My furnace is old but working. Should I preemptively replace it before a Missouri winter?

This depends on the age, efficiency, and repair history of your unit. If your furnace is over 15 years old and has an AFUE rating below 80%, a pre-winter replacement is a wise investment for Patton's cold winters, as it will improve reliability, safety, and fuel costs. A reputable local technician can perform a thorough inspection, checking for issues like heat exchanger cracks, to help you make an informed decision before the heating season begins.
